If travelling, exploring and mountains have always thrilled you and give you that kick then Trekking is adventure for you. It serves as the ultimate recipe for a perfect adventure getaway. India is blessed with snow capped mountain ranges and alluring valleys which offers some extraordinary treks in India. These treks are perfect for nature...Read More